A committee of 3 women and 2 men is to be formed from a pool of 11 women and 7 men. Calculate the total number of ways in which the committee can be formed.
A. 3,465
B. 6,930
C. 10,395
D. 20,790
E. 41,580

Answers

To calculate the total number of ways in which the committee of 3 women and 2 men can be formed from a pool of 11 women and 7 men, we can use the combination formula. The combination formula is C(n, r) = n! / (r! * (n-r)!) where n is the total number of items and r is the number of items to choose.

First, we'll calculate the number of ways to select 3 women from a pool of 11 women:
C(11, 3) = 11! / (3! * (11-3)!)
C(11, 3) = 11! / (3! * 8!)
C(11, 3) = 165

Next, we'll calculate the number of ways to select 2 men from a pool of 7 men:
C(7, 2) = 7! / (2! * (7-2)!)
C(7, 2) = 7! / (2! * 5!)
C(7, 2) = 21

Now, to find the total number of ways in which the committee can be formed, we'll multiply the number of ways to choose women and the number of ways to choose men:
Total number of ways = 165 (ways to choose women) * 21 (ways to choose men)
Total number of ways = 3,465

Therefore, the total number of ways in which the committee can be formed is 3,465 (Option A).

Prove that if n^2 + 8n + 20 is odd, then n is odd for natural numbers n.

Answers

Answer:

If n is even, then n^2 + 8n + 20 is even.

Let n = 2k (k = 0, 1, 2,...). Then:

(2k)^2 + 8(2k) + 20 = 4k^2 + 16k + 20

= 4(k^2 + 4k + 5)

This expression is even for all k, so if n is even, this expression is even.

So if n^2 + 8n + 20 is odd, then n is odd.

Natural numbers n must be odd for n^2 + 8n + 20 to be odd.

To prove that if n^2 + 8n + 20 is odd, then n is odd for natural numbers n, we can use proof by contradiction.

Assume that n is even for some natural number n. Then we can write n as 2k for some natural number k.

Substituting 2k for n, we get:

n^2 + 8n + 20 = (2k)^2 + 8(2k) + 20
= 4k^2 + 16k + 20
= 4(k^2 + 4k + 5)

Since k^2 + 4k + 5 is an integer, we can write the expression as 4 times an integer. Therefore, n^2 + 8n + 20 is divisible by 4 and hence it is even.

But we are given that n^2 + 8n + 20 is odd. This contradicts our assumption that n is even.

Therefore, our assumption is false and we can conclude that n must be odd for n^2 + 8n + 20 to be odd.

In detail, we have shown that if n is even, then n^2 + 8n + 20 is even. This is a contradiction to the premise that n^2 + 8n + 20 is odd. Therefore, n must be odd for n^2 + 8n + 20 to be odd.

An inspector samples four PC’s from a steady stream of computers that is known to be 12% nonconforming. What is the probability of selecting two nonconforming units in the sample? a. 0.933 b. 0.875 c. 0.125 d. 0.067

Answers

The probability of selecting two nonconforming units in the sample is 0.067. The answer is option d.

This problem can be solved using the binomial distribution, which models the probability of k successes in n independent trials, where the probability of success in each trial is p.

Here, the inspector is sampling four PCs from a stream of computers that is known to be 12% nonconforming, so the probability of selecting a nonconforming PC is p=0.12.

The probability of selecting two nonconforming units in the sample can be calculated using the binomial distribution as follows:

P(k=2) = (4 choose 2) * (0.12)^2 * (0.88)^2

= (6) * (0.0144) * (0.7744)

= 0.067

Therefore, the probability of selecting two nonconforming units in the sample is 0.067. The answer is option d.
